Once-A-Month Present Threat Case (月いちプレゼント脅迫事件 Tsukiichi Purezento Kyouhaku Jiken?), known in English as The Case of the Mysterious Gifts in Funimation's English release and as The Case of the Threatening Monthly Presents! in Studio Nano release, is the 7th episode of Detective Conan anime.

It adapts the Monthly Presents Case(ch 26-29) of the Detective Conan manga. It was first aired in February 19, 1996.

In this episode, Kogoro is tasked to investigate the unknown person who's been giving toys and money once a month to the client. This is the episode where Ran starts to become suspicious about Conan, as she thinks he might be Shinichi.

For the past two years, surgeon Masayuki Ogawa has been receiving anonymous toys and money once a month. He asks Kogoro to determine who's the one sending the gifts. During the investigation, Ran begins to suspect that Conan is actually Shinichi.

For two years, Ogawa has been receiving toys and one million yen once a month from an unknown sender. In total, he have received 25 million yen worth of money.

    Manga to anime changes

    • In the manga, this story takes place after the Luxury Liner Serial Murder Case, as Ran gets a letter from Natsue who mentions that she and Takeshi are living a more quiet life on the ranch. Natsue tells Ran to give her regards to her "detective boyfriend", which sets up the story. The anime instead starts with Ayumi, Mitsuhiko, and Genta asking Ran about Shinichi and whether he is her boyfriend.
      • Additionally, Ran's recollection of the past cases included a flashback to "Luxury Liner Serial Murder Case" in the manga only.
